The Garmin Dash Cam Mini 3 is an ultracompact, key-sized dash camera that records crisp 1080p HD video with a wide 140-degree field of view. Featuring a built-in Garmin Clarity polarizer lens to reduce windshield glare, it automatically saves incident footage with date and time stamps. With voice control in multiple languages and seamless cloud backup via the Garmin Drive app and Vault subscription, it offers discreet, reliable protection for your vehicle without obstructing your view.

*** Real world review, not a paid reviewer *** Good basic camera
I am NOT one of the 'professional' reviewers that get stuff for free, in exchange or publishing a good review and video. I bought this myself, and as an engineer, I'm not to be critical of something, but realistic in my expectations. I read many reviews on this camera before purchasing, but decided to try it myself. I loved the small size of the camera, and no monitor on the back of it. Many of the 1 star videos mentioned how slow it was to get the video to view on their phone, but I didn't see where any of them had said they updated the firmware. I didn't check performance before the update, but I updated the firmware from version 2.70 to 3.10. I connected the phone to my computer with the USB-C cord that I charge my phone with, and used the Garmin Express app on a Windows computer to update the firmware. That was pretty painless. Afterwards running in a normal configuration where the camera was hooked to a power supply (phone charger or car plug), I was able to view my videos on my Galaxy S10e running Android in about 10 sec. It's only connecting at 2.4 GHz wifi, not the 5 Ghz. I've attached a sample of a real-world video in Cocoa Beach Florida in May, so pretty bright sunshine. I have not tried a night video yet. You can read a license plate on a car stopped in front of you, but as you approach it or it pulls away, you can judge for yourself the distance that you can read license plates. As the camera only records at 30 hz, when you are passing a car at 70 mph, you really can't read license plates. Overall, I like the size and the ease of operation. Just plug it in and forget about it. It doesn't intrude into your view out of the windshield, as I mounted mine behind the rear view mirror. It would record nicely if some car sideswipes you or some insurance scammer decided to back into you at a traffic light. It won't be able to read the license plate of a moving car that throws something out of window several car lengths in front of you, but it could identify the color, make, and model of the car. Keep in mind that this camera was released in 2023, so it's not recording in Super HD at 1,000 frames a second. You pay more for those cameras. You also have to put up with a monitor on the back of the camera. For basic protection at an affordable price, I give this camera two thumbs up. I'll be buying another one for the rear of my car as well.

Terrible app, pay walled features
I have owned this dash cam for about 2 years now. The dash cam is very small and easy to install. I park my car outside, and we have very hot summers and cold winters here and it has not fallen off of the windshield. However, it is very hard to connect to this thing through the app. Viewing saved videos is not so bad, but if you want to view the 'live view' it can be frustrating. You need to view the live view to align the camera properly. Also, viewing videos saved to your SD card, on your pc is frustrating. You can have an hour long video, but if you view it on your pc via the SD card, that 1hr long video is broken up into multiple snippets. I think this is how they get people to pay for the Garmin vault. The app being as terrible as it is along with the pay walled functionality make it hard to recommend this dash cam. I would not buy it again. I'm sure there are comparable dash cams that are more consumer friendly out there. This one is not it.

Good size. Bad App.
The best part of this dash cam is the ultracompact size. It does not scream "come break into my car and have yourself a nice dash cam." The not so nice part is the video quality. At 1080p, it won't give you the best details. License plates are not readable unless it is like less than 20ft away. And I think I might be generous there. The worst part is their app. It sucks balls. It is nearly impossible to download anything directly to your phone. I have a Leica camera, and their app is lightning fast when it comes to file previews and transfers. So I know it can be done. Garmin can learn a thing or two from them.

USA voice activation.
Important. This USA import does not have voice recognition of English -UK. Only English -United States is available. This means asking the unit to Take A Picture does not work. My other UK unit does. Otherwise the unit is of great quality and works well.
